Leftover Cranberry Sauce Cheese Danish

  • Total Time: 31 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 sheet frozen puff pastry dough
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 3 tbsp gran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 cup leftover cranberry sauce
  • 1 egg (for egg wash)
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ar (for glaze)
  • 1/4 tsp vanilla extract (for glaze)
  • 1/2 tbsp orange juice (for glaze)
  • 1/2 tsp orange zest (optional for glaze)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Slice puff pastry into 8 rectangles and score edges with a knife; poke center with a fork.
  3. Mix cream cheese, sugar, and vanilla until smooth; place spoonfuls onto pastry squares.
  4. Top with cranberry sauce; brush edges with beaten egg wash.
  5. Bake for about 16 minutes until golden brown.
